Beginner’s Guide to Investing in Cryptocurrency Safely (2026 Edition)

What Is Cryptocurrency?

Cryptocurrency is a digital asset secured by cryptography and built on blockchain technology. Unlike traditional currencies, it operates without a central authority.

Step 1: Choose a Reliable Exchange

Selecting a trustworthy exchange is critical. Look for:

  • Regulatory compliance
  • Strong security track record
  • Transparent fee structure
  • Two-factor authentication (2FA)

Avoid platforms that promise guaranteed returns.

Step 2: Use a Secure Wallet

There are two main types of crypto wallets:

Hot Wallets – Connected to the internet, convenient for trading

Cold Wallets – Offline storage, best for long-term holding

For significant investments, hardware wallets offer higher security.

Step 3: Apply Proper Risk Management

  • Invest only what you can afford to lose
  • Diversify across major cryptocurrencies
  • Avoid emotional trading
  • Set long-term goals

A disciplined approach reduces unnecessary losses.

Step 4: Identify and Avoid Scams

  • Fake giveaways
  • Pump-and-dump schemes
  • Phishing emails
  • Fraudulent investment groups

Always verify information from official sources.

Conclusion

Investing in cryptocurrency can be profitable, but success depends on education, patience, and strategic decision-making. Beginners should prioritize security and gradual exposure to the market.
